FAST-Food chain McDonalds opened its new drive-through restaurant in Burnley -- just six weeks after work started at the Trafalgar Street site.

The £1million centre also seats 85 people and will employ 20 full-time and 31 part-time staff.

"We are up and running and very busy," said a company spokesman.

Meanwhile, McDonalds has signed an agreement for a long-awaited restaurant in Colne -- a 31,000sq ft unit on the new North Valley retail Park.

Developer Gregory Properties said McDonalds had been looking for a plot in the area for some years, which was ideal to serve the whole of the Pendle area.

Gregory development manager Richard Tovey said: "We are pleased we have been able to reach agreement with McDonalds with whom we started discussing the site a number of years ago."

Fashion retailer Matalan recently opened a 30,000sq ft store on the Colne site and the two remaining retail units have been let to Poundstretcher and the German-based discount food retailer, Aldi.

These units will be open by early February, says Gregory.

The developer has also agreed terms with another food retailer and a car dealership.
